The Hexadecimal Color #C62982 is a contrast shade of Medium Violet Red. #C62982 RGB value is rgb(198, 41, 130). RGB Color Model of #C62982 consists of 77% red, 16% green and 50% blue. HSL color Mode of #C62982 has 326°(degrees) Hue, 66% Saturation and 47% Lightness. #C62982 color has an wavelength of 414.74074n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#C62982 is #CC3399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#C62982 is #C28. The Closest Color to #C62982 is #C71585. Official Name of #C62982 Hex Code is Cerise.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#C62982 is 0 Cyan 79 Magenta 34 Yellow 22 Black and #C62982 CMY is 0, 79, 34.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#C62982

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
